Sribima Maritime Training Centre Sdn Bhd, which is also known as SMTC was established in 1988. The primary objective of SMTC is to provide high quality, fit-for-purpose and cost effective training to the petroleum and maritime industries in Asia; which is currently a service being aggressively introduced worldwide.

SMTC’s Integrated Safety Training Centre (ISTC) is located in Miri, Sarawak (East Malaysia), and is fully equipped with comprehensive facilities and equipment to simulate as realistically as possible to actual working environments under a controlled condition. By creating such realistic simulations, the environment creates ideal opportunities for competence based training, as well as assessment. SMTC instructional staff who are assisted by support staff, are well-seasoned industry practitioners with years of field experience both within Malaysia as well as internationally.

SMTC has acquired an ISO 9001:2008 certification for providing safety training, and is approved by Petronas/Production Sharing Contractors’ Joint HSE Working Committee to conduct safety courses for the petroleum industry in Malaysia.

The Malaysian Marine Department has approved SMTC to conduct the STCW 95 modular safety courses for the merchant shipping industry. SMTC is also approved by OPITO as a training and assessment centre for the delivery of OPITO approved courses such as TBOSIET, TFOET, BOSIET, FOET, Travel Safely by Boat, etc.

Besides within Malaysia, SMTC has also trained course participants internationally including onsite training held in Brunei, Singapore, Indonesia, Thailand, Vietnam, Philippines, Hong Kong, South Korea, Taiwan, China, Mongolia, Japan, India, Australia, Sudan, South Africa, Nigeria, Angola, Gabon, Cameroon, Congo, Egypt, Ghana, Saudi Arabia, UAE, Bahrain, Spain, Holland, Scotland, England, Norway, Denmark, Russia, Ukraine, Czech Republic, Poland, Romania, Belgium, USA, Canada, Venezuela, Trinidad & Tobago.
